Side-by-Side Maintenance Schedule: A Comprehensive Guide
Keeping your utility vehicle running reliably requires a consistent maintenance schedule. This document outlines essential procedures to extend your machine’s performance . Begin with every week’s checks – inspect rubber for adequate pressure and damage , liquid levels (engine oil , transmission oil, brake fluid), and lights . Monthly inspections should include a thorough scrubbing of the unit, greasing all key parts , and verifying belts for deterioration. Annually , consider a complete evaluation performed by a certified professional, which might encompass substituting filters (air, gasoline , and oil) and assessing the state of the power transfer.

Addressing Side-by-Side Repair
When your machine faces problems , accurate diagnosis is vital to successful fixes . Recurring troubles can stem from a variety of causes, from minor drivetrain malfunctions to complex electronic errors . A methodical approach is essential . Initiate by diligently inspecting symptoms , such as unusual sounds , loss in torque, or indicator signals . Use a diagnostic reader to access error diagnostics if possible. Here’s a few possible sections to investigate :
- Motor Operation: Verify plugs, breather, and filter.
- Drivetrain : Assess joints, driveshafts , and gearbox .
- Wiring Network: Examine power source , charger, and fuses .
- Handling: Inspect fluid loss in dampers and verify mounts.
Keep in mind to refer to your UTV’s operator’s manual for specific guidance and important information .
